Bishkek, March 18, 2026. /Kabar/. International Monetary Fund mission led by Dmitry Gershenson has begun work in the Kyrgyz Republic. According to National Bank, Chairman Melis Turgunbaev met with Fund representatives. During the talks, the current macroeconomic situation, inflation factors, external challenges, as well as monetary policy and measures to ensure financial sector stability were discussed.

The mission also plans to meet with representatives of the Cabinet of Ministers and other government agencies to discuss economic policy and future steps.
